Title :
Texture-Based Automatic Separation of Echoes from Distributed Moving Targets in UWB Radar Signals

Abstract :
A novel algorithm is proposed for separating multiple moving targets in radar images in the slow time-range domain. Target discrimination is based on an image texture angle that is related to the target´s instantaneous velocity. The algorithm efficiency has been successfully verified for targets with variable velocities.
